#2d4502 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2d4502 is composed of 17.6% red, 27.1%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 34.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 97.1% yellow and 72.9% black. It has a hue angle of 81.5 degrees, a saturation of 94.4% and a lightness of 13.9%. #2d4502 color hex could be obtained by blending #5a8a04 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

● #2d4502 color description : Very dark green.
#2d4502 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2d4502 has RGB values of R:45, G:69,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0.35, M:0, Y:0.97, K:0.73. Its decimal value is 2966786.
